Overview
The objective of this study is to evaluate the efficacy of the modified shock index (MSI) in predicting the incidence of postoperative cardiovascular events (PCEs) in patients with pre-existing cardiac disease undergoing non-cardiac surgery. A retrospective analysis was performed on the clinical data of patients who underwent gastric, colorectal, and hepatobiliary surgeries at Union Hospital Affiliated to Fujian Medical University between January 2020 and December 2025. Baseline characteristics, intraoperative vital signs, occurrence of postoperative cardiac complications, and total postoperative hospital stay were reviewed and summarized to assess the predictive performance of the MSI for PCEs in this patient population.
Detailed description
This study aims to evaluate the efficacy of the modified shock index (MSI) in predicting postoperative cardiovascular events (PCEs) in cardiac patients undergoing non-cardiac surgery. A retrospective analysis was conducted on clinical data from patients who underwent gastrointestinal and hepatobiliary surgeries at Fujian Medical University Union Hospital between January 2020 and December 2025. Baseline characteristics, intraoperative vital signs, occurrence of cardiac complications, and total postoperative hospital stay were analyzed to determine the optimal MSI cutoff values, sensitivity, specificity, and Youden's index for PCE prediction. The study further elucidates pathophysiological mechanisms linking MSI thresholds to organ hypoperfusion, providing an evidence-based tool for individualized perioperative hemodynamic management.
Primary outcome measures
- In-hospital cardiovascular adverse events [Time frame: 1-7 days after surgery]
Secondary outcome measures (3)
- Incidence of each individual component of the primary composite endpoint during the in-hospital period (myocardial injury/infarction, acute heart failure, serious arrhythmia, cardiac death) [Time frame: 1-7 days after surgery]
- Incidence of the composite cardiovascular adverse event at 30 days and at 180 days after surgery [Time frame: 30 days after surgery and 180 days after surgery]
- All-cause mortality at 30 days and at 180 days [Time frame: 30 days after surgery and 180 days after surgery]
Eligibility criteria
Inclusion criteria
- (1) Age ≥45 years. (2) Underwent elective major abdominal surgery with a duration of ≥2 hours at Fujian Medical University Union Hospital between January 2020 and December 2025.
(3) Presence of any of the following: history of heart disease; elevated BNP or cardiac troponin within 30 days before surgery; or at least two cardiac risk factors.
(4) Complete electronic medical records available.
Exclusion criteria
- (1) ASA ≥ V. (2) Acute cardiovascular event. (3) Severe uncontrolled hypertension. (4) End-stage renal disease. (5) Sepsis. (6) Preoperative requirement for vasopressor support. (7) Pregnancy. (8) Missing >20% of key clinical data. (9) Loss to follow-up or refusal to consent to the use of medical records.
